Abstract

The invention discloses a direction-adjustable high-temperature steam ablation needle device, which comprises a needle tube, a heat insulation sleeve, a direction adjusting tube, an adjusting driving rod and a direction adjusting mechanism, wherein steam outlet holes are distributed on the tube wall of the extending end of the needle tube; the direction adjusting tube is mounted in the needle tube; a rectangular hole is arranged on the direction adjusting tube; the adjusting driving rod is fixed on the direction adjusting tube; and rotation of the adjusting driving rod is adjusted by the direction adjusting mechanism. According to the direction-adjustable high-temperature steam ablation needle device, an air inlet tube, the needle tube and the steam outlet holes are arranged in a matched mode, so that steam is guided into a corresponding position to be subjected to high-temperature ablation, the steam can be liquefied into water after ablation, and the water can be conveniently sucked out; the steam outlet holes in the corresponding direction are conducted by rotating and adjusting the direction adjusting tube, so that an ablation direction is adjusted; and through cooperation of the adjusting driving rod and the direction adjusting mechanism, the direction adjusting tube can be rotationally adjusted and positioned.

Description

technical field [0001] The invention relates to an ablation needle device, in particular to a direction-adjustable high-temperature water vapor ablation needle device. Background technique [0002] At present, the ablation needle is the main surgical tool for ablation surgery. When it is used, the ablation needle is used to percutaneously puncture into the central area of ​​the tumor. There is a 1mm-sized "micro-wave oven" on a certain point of the microwave needle. The microwave magnetic field released by it can Make the surrounding molecules rotate at high speed and heat up by friction, so that the tissue is coagulated, dehydrated and necrotic, and the purpose of treatment is achieved. However, the existing microwave ablation method can only be spherical ablation, which is not directional.
